Training

At the Leicestershire and Rutland Cricket Foundation (LRCF), we believe cricket should be safe, welcoming, and inclusive for everyone. To achieve this, we provide comprehensive Safeguarding and Equality, Diversity & Inclusion (EDI) training and resources for clubs, coaches, volunteers, and community partners.

Our Commitment

  • Safeguarding: The Safeguarding Kit Bag is where you will find supporting guidance and templates to help your club put measures in place to ensure you create a safe, welcoming and inclusive environment for all, especially children. Click here for more information.
  • EDI: We are committed to breaking down barriers and creating a culture where everyone feels they belong. Our EDI initiatives help clubs and individuals understand best practices for inclusion and respect.

Training & Support Available

  • Level 1 ECB Online Safeguarding Induction: Essential for anyone working with children in cricket.
  • Level 2 Safeguarding for Specialist Roles: Advanced modules for coaches, officials, and club officers.
  • Level 3 Equality, Diversity & Inclusion Workshops: Practical sessions to help clubs create inclusive environments.
  • Equality, Diversity & Inclusion Workshops: Practical sessions to help clubs create inclusive environments.
  • Multi-Agency Learning Opportunities: Access to local safeguarding partnerships and e-learning resources.
  • Ongoing CPD: Continued professional development for all roles within cricket.
